                          Originally posted by frhdt007 View Post
                          @Abdul_pt

                          1) If I unpack TWRP.img and modify fstab and repack it, would that work ?

                          2) if I want 100% backup should I see every folders under root in fstab ?

                          Thanks
                          Yes.
                          Fstab defines partition table not folders.

                          Do a full backup, goto file manager(in TWRP) and copy the Android folder from SDcard to where you made the backup.
                          Wipe everything
                          Restore backup and copy the Android folder back to the SDcard.

                          You should have everything as it was.
